Enterprise Tech Tip: Composite UI Components in JSF 2.0 -- Part 1

This Tech Tip introduces a powerful new feature in JavaServer Faces (JSF) 2.0 technology: composite user interface (UI) components. This feature allows you to turn any collection of page markup into a JSF UI component -- with attached validators, converters, action listeners, and value change listeners -- for use by page authors.

This tip is presented in two parts. In the first part, you'll learn you how create a composite UI component and use it in a web application. In the second part, which will be published in the next issue of the Enterprise Tech Tips, you'll learn how to add functionality to the composite component.
